Before beginning, be sure that tubing is cut off squarely and all cut-off burrs are removed.
1. Clamp yoke in vise by means of vise grip on side as shown in Fig. 1.
2. Loosen clamping stem on die holder by turning hexagon head counter-clockwise and swing clamp to right angle position with sliding segments in die holder. This will permit their separation.
